网页设计逐渐成为企业、个人展示形象、传播信息的重要手段。在众多网页技术中,JSP(Java Server Pages)以其独特的优势,成为构建互动式网页的利器。本文将从JSP留言代码的角度,探讨其在网页设计中的应用,以期为读者提供有益的参考。

一、JSP留言代码概述

JSP留言代码构建互动式网页的利器  第1张

1. JSP简介

JSP(Java Server Pages)是一种动态网页技术,它将HTML代码、Java代码和JSP标签相结合,能够实现网页的动态交互。JSP技术具有跨平台、易于开发、性能优越等特点,广泛应用于企业、个人网站的建设。

2. JSP留言代码的作用

留言代码是JSP技术中的一项重要功能,它允许用户在网页上提交留言信息,实现网站与用户之间的互动。通过JSP留言代码,网站管理员可以收集用户反馈,提高用户体验,增强网站粘性。

二、JSP留言代码实现原理

1. 数据库连接

在JSP留言代码中,首先需要建立与数据库的连接。通常使用JDBC(Java Database Connectivity)技术实现。JDBC是一种用于执行SQL语句的Java API,可以方便地连接各种数据库。

2. 数据存储

用户提交的留言信息需要存储在数据库中。在JSP留言代码中,通常使用SQL语句实现数据的增删改查。以下是一个简单的SQL语句示例,用于将用户留言信息存储到数据库中:

INSERT INTO messages (name, email, message) VALUES (?, ?, ?);

3. 数据展示

在用户提交留言后,需要将留言信息展示在网页上。在JSP留言代码中,可以通过查询数据库,获取所有留言信息,并使用HTML标签进行展示。

三、JSP留言代码实例分析

以下是一个简单的JSP留言代码实例,用于实现用户留言功能:

1. 创建数据库表

需要创建一个名为“messages”的数据库表,用于存储用户留言信息。表结构如下:

CREATE TABLE messages (

id INT PRIMARY KEY AUTO_INCREMENT,

name VARCHAR(50),

email VARCHAR(100),

message TEXT

);

2. 编写JSP页面

接下来,编写一个名为“leaveMessage.jsp”的JSP页面,用于实现用户留言功能。以下是该页面的代码:

<%@ page contentType=\